Navigating the Digital Pillbox: The Truth About Online Pharmacies Without Prescription
The internet has revolutionized how individuals gain access to products and services, and health care is no exception. Nevertheless, the benefit of the digital age has actually also triggered a dirty side-alley of the internet: online drug stores that provide prescription drugs without requiring a legitimate prescription.

For many consumers, coming across these websites may appear like a convenient shortcut-- a method to bypass an expensive physician's see or avoid an uncomfortable medical consultation. Sadly, the dangers connected with purchasing medication from these rogue operators far outweigh the temporary benefit.

This post checks out how online drug stores without prescriptions run, the extreme threats involved, how to determine genuine digital drug stores, and safe alternatives for obtaining the care you require.

What Are You Actually Receiving?
When a drug store bypasses the requirement for a prescription, it is breaking the law. More importantly, it is breaking the chain of custody and quality assurance that keeps patients safe. According to global health organizations, medications purchased from rogue online drug stores frequently fall into among several problematic classifications:

Getting prescription drugs without expert medical oversight opens the door to extreme health and legal repercussions.
1. Health Risks and Adverse Reactions
Medications are not one-size-fits-all. A certified doctor and pharmacist assess a client's case history, allergic reactions, age, and existing drug routines before dispensing medication. Taking a prescription drug without this oversight can result in:

Depending on the jurisdiction and the particular drug in question (such as illegal drugs like opioids, stimulants, or sedatives), purchasing medication without a prescription can be prohibited. Customers can deal with customs seizures, fines, and even criminal investigations for attempting to import unapproved illegal Pain Relief Drugs.

Using the internet to Buy Meds Online medications can be safe, convenient, and economical-- if you utilize verified platforms. Legitimate online pharmacies supply the very same security requirements as your local brick-and-mortar community drug store.
Actions to Verify a Pharmacy:Check for Certification: Look for the VIPPS (Verified Internet Pharmacy Practice Sites) seal or the (. pharmacy) domain extension, which is administered by the NABP. No. In practically all developed countries, prescription medications are legally classified as compounds that require the authorization of a licensed medical specialist. Any website offering them without a prescription is running unlawfully.
What should I do if I currently bought medication from a rogue pharmacy?
Stop taking the medication right away. Do not toss it in the regular trash where kids or pets may discover it, but rather examine regional community drug-takeback programs or consult a local pharmacist on how to safely deal with it. If you provided financial details, contact your bank or credit card company instantly to report potential scams.
Can online telehealth services write genuine prescriptions?
Yes. Telehealth is a completely legal and reliable way to see a certified physician online. If the medical professional determines that you require medication, they will send out a legitimate prescription electronically to a certified drug store of your option.
How can I examine if an online drug store is safe?
You can utilize the authorities tools supplied by regulatory bodies. For example, in the United States, you can visit safe.pharmacy to confirm whether a particular website is safe and legitimate.
